威力导演(Adobe After Effects)是一款功能强大的视频编辑和动画制作软件,广泛应用于影视后期制作、广告设计、动画制作等领域。在制作过程中,渲染是必不可少的环节,而高效批量渲染则是提高工作效率的关键。本文将为您揭秘威力导演的高效批量渲染技巧。
一、理解渲染
在开始介绍批量渲染技巧之前,我们先来了解一下渲染的基本概念。渲染是将三维模型、动画、文字等元素转换为最终可播放的视频或图片的过程。在威力导演中,渲染可以分为以下几种类型:
- 实时渲染:在编辑过程中,实时预览动画效果。
- 预渲染:将动画或效果保存为单独的文件,以便在其他软件中调用。
- 批量渲染:同时渲染多个项目或场景,提高工作效率。
二、优化渲染设置
要实现高效批量渲染,首先需要对渲染设置进行优化。以下是一些常用的设置调整方法:
1. 使用预设
威力导演提供了多种预设,可以根据项目需求选择合适的预设,以减少渲染时间。
2. 调整输出格式
输出格式会影响渲染质量和时间。常见的输出格式有:
- QuickTime:适用于Mac系统,支持多种视频编码。
- AVI:适用于Windows系统,支持多种视频编码。
- MP4:适用于多种平台,支持H.264等高效编码。
3. 调整分辨率和帧率
降低分辨率和帧率可以缩短渲染时间,但可能会影响视频质量。根据实际需求进行调整。
4. 使用渲染队列
威力导演的渲染队列功能可以将多个项目或场景同时渲染,提高工作效率。
三、高效批量渲染技巧
1. 使用“渲染队列”
在威力导演中,可以通过以下步骤创建渲染队列:
- 选择需要渲染的项目或场景。
- 点击“渲染队列”按钮,打开渲染队列窗口。
- 设置渲染参数,如输出格式、分辨率、帧率等。
- 点击“添加到队列”按钮,将项目或场景添加到渲染队列。
2. 使用“渲染农场”
渲染农场是将渲染任务分发到多台计算机上进行处理的工具。通过使用渲染农场,可以显著提高渲染速度。
3. 使用“批处理脚本”
批处理脚本可以将渲染任务自动化,提高工作效率。以下是一个简单的批处理脚本示例:
// 获取当前目录下的所有项目文件
var projectFiles = File.listFolder(File.currentFolder);
// 遍历项目文件,添加到渲染队列
for (var i = 0; i < projectFiles.length; i++) {
var file = projectFiles[i];
var project = Project.open(file);
var composition = project.compositions[0];
composition.renderQueue.add(composition, "QuickTime", "1280x720", 30, 0, 0, false);
}
4. 使用“渲染进度监控”
在渲染过程中,可以实时监控渲染进度,以便及时发现问题。
四、总结
通过以上技巧,您可以在威力导演中实现高效批量渲染。在实际应用中,可以根据项目需求和渲染资源进行调整,以达到最佳效果。
